Correct. In my more (who me?<grin>) flippant replya I
failed to mention garlic and other plant oils are
potent insecticides. I forget what the basic oil in
peppers is but it's a very potent insectecide, so much
so it is an effective repellent. Even bugs learn not to
touch the deadly stuff.
Eating enough of certain things like garlic will put
enough in your system it begins to exude from your
pores. You in effect as well as reality become an
insect repellent dispenser. Vitamine B in large
quantities is somewhat less effective. As far as I know
eating lots of peppers doesn't have the effect.
